Biopsy

• Biopsy is one of the cancer diagnosis method which is performed by taking the small portion of cells and examined under microscope.

• This test is done with some pain. The biopsy is of many types and some of its are mentioned in the below paragraphs.

Bronchoscopy• In this type the tube is inserted into the lung through throat

and windpipe.

• This is long and thin fiber optic tube which can be inserted with ease after the numbing medicine is given to the patients.

• For this treatment process, the patients doesn’t need to be admitted in the hospital for long duration. the lung cancer through this detected less precisely.

• Once the cancer cell is found, it is then taken by the process called biopsies

Endobronchial Ultrasonography

• This type of biopsy is done to detect the large cell.

• The transducers are kept at the end of the fiber-optic wire.

• The black and white image is generated in the computer screen.

• By looking the pathway in the computer, doctors insert the needle to take the sample out. Then the sample is tested under microscope.

Needle Biopsies• The hollow needles are inserted into the part and the cell

is extracted.

• No harming will happen to the patients in this testing process.

• This of two types:• 1. fine needle aspiration: very thin syringe is used to take

the cell out for testing• 2. Core Biopsy: large sized needles are used to extract

the big cells

Surgical Biopsy

• This types are opted when required with more amount of cell.

• There are three types of surgical biopsy:• 1. Thoracotomy: here, the chest wall is cut and the cells

are taken for testing. • 2. Thoracoscopy: the cut made in this level is little lighter

than above type. The thin cut is made and video camera is inserted through which the tumor cell is targeted and removed for testing.

• 3. Mediastinoscopy: this is done by cutting in front of the neck. A thin, hollow tube is inserted into the breast bone and windpipe.
